    Monterosso is the largest and westernmost of the five villages and the most commercial. The only village in the Cinque Terre with a true public beach, a stark contrast to the dramatic, rugged cliffs.

    Enjoy the colourfully painted houses cling to a ridge above the sea from the Belvedere Santa Maria reached by narrow lanes and stairways from Corniglia's central square. Corniglia is surrounded by hand-worked vineyards, which grow the grapes used in the local place-named Cinqueterre wines.

    Riomaggiore is the southern-most of the five villages with its pastel-shaded houses surrounding the little charming marina. it is best known for its Via dell’ Amore (Lover’s Path) walking path to Manarola.
